    Anyone else have problems playing DVDs on XPS with XP installed?

    My DVD first complained that there was no DVD decoder, which was solved by loading K-Lite Codec Pack. Then I got a message saying to change the resolution, which didn't help.

    Next, I installed Roxio Cineplayer DVD Decoder, which made the "resolution" message go away but allowed me to select and play only some of the things on the DVD, but not all. (There were two episodes I couldn't play the bonus video was fine.)

    I have the GF 8600m GT video card.

    XP does not come with any MPEG2 decoders. Installing the codec pack should have worked. Have you tried DVD playback using VLC or Media Player Classic?
